Title :
Degradation-path model for wood pole asset management

Abstract :
This paper introduces a degradation-path model for utility wood pole asset management that facilitates estimation of failure probability and time to failure, indicators which are useful in maintenance decisions. This model requires degradation data, which for wood poles are measurements of the residual strength around the ground line. Non-destructive measurement methods of the residual strength are well developed and enable application of this model. The method is illustrated using actual measurement records.
